In Season 5, Last Chance U takes its audience to Oakland, Calif. at Laney College, house to one in every of the best West Coast junior school football teams. The Laney Eagles are led via Coach John Beam and whilst under his leadership, they've change into one among the best groups in the country.

John Beam has been training football since 1979.

John began his training career back in 1979 at Serra High School in San Diego. He started as an offensive line coach. At his time at Serra High School, he helped the crew achieve the playoffs for the first time in the college’s historical past.

In 1982, John moved to Oakland, Calif. the place he coached at Skyline High School as the defensive coordinator. After five years, he used to be promoted to the head football training position. As head coach, he had an impressive 15 league championships, 11 phase championships, four undefeated seasons, and went undefeated in league play in the '90s.

During his time at Skyline High School, John Beam produced more Division 1 avid gamers than someone else in Northern California, sending more than 100 football players to the Division 1 degree.

John Beam joined the coaching workforce of Laney College in 2004.

John began his profession at Laney College as the running backs coach in 2004. After only a yr, he was once promoted to the offensive coordinator place. As the offensive coordinator, John led an offensive crew that helped the Laney Eagles win 3 conference championships and 5 straight bowl game appearances. In 2012, his success as a coordinator and coach earned him the spot of head football coach.

In 2018, the Laney Eagles took both the name of state and nationwide champions. They are returning for the 2019 season, which will be the focus of Last Chance U Season 5.

John had some fascinating thoughts when it got here to his group being in the docuseries.

While John has mentioned that he's very supportive and fascinated by the opportunity granted to the Laney Eagles in being featured on the fifth season of Last Chance U, he does have some ideas about the identify of the display.

He advised The Mercury News, “I told them we’re now not ‘Last Chance U.’ We’re your first chance. We’re your Best Chance U.”

“I mentioned you’re not [rejects]. All the ones youngsters from the other shows both left school, got kicked out from a four-year college or something," he persisted. “Well, that’s not us. You’re the kids who got here right here for a reason why. To better your grades or better you football outlook. We’re your absolute best chance.”

Season 5 of Last Chance U airs on Netflix July 28.
